The Pedagogical Approach: A Blend of Tradition and Innovation
Chang'an's Spanish training programs stand out for their holistic approach to language acquisition. Many institutions in Chang'an adopt a communicative approach, emphasizing practical application and real-world usage of the language. This often involves role-playing, group discussions, and interactive exercises designed to build confidence and fluency in speaking and listening. Beyond the spoken word, grammar and vocabulary are meticulously taught, ensuring a solid foundation for written communication. The curriculum frequently integrates authentic materials, such as Spanish literature, film, and music, providing students with exposure to the nuances and cultural context of the language.
Furthermore, some institutions leverage technology to enhance the learning experience. Online learning platforms, interactive exercises, and language learning apps are often incorporated to supplement classroom instruction, providing students with flexible and convenient access to learning resources. This blended learning model caters to diverse learning styles and schedules, making Spanish acquisition more accessible and engaging.

Choosing the Right Program: A Personalized Approach
The variety of programs available in Chang'an means that prospective students should carefully consider their individual needs and learning goals when selecting a program. Factors to consider include the intensity of the program, the teaching methodology, the availability of resources, and the overall cost. It's recommended to research different institutions, compare their offerings, and potentially attend introductory sessions to determine the best fit.
